I am a freelance Illustrator (MA) Lecturer, and workshop leader. I draw with ink and a straw - preferably Ribena ones. Past clients include Novy Prostor, The Big Issue, The Guardian on-line, FACT and numerous corporate clients via Rhino studios. I am currently working on two picture books.

I am based in Sheffield, UK where I live and work with my partner Lee, who is also an Illustrator. We have a really fat cat called Olive, there she is, on the left.

I am also a freelance workshop leader and was the co-founder of hydra-arts, an artist run initiative to encourage visual activities in schools. I am fully CRB checked and hold Public Liabilty Insurance. I've been lucky enough to work with Sheffield Museum's Culture Lab, Foyers, Sure Start, Early Arts, Community Arts, Channel 4's Big Art Project, The Lowry, The Yorkshire Sculpture Park, as well as residencies in schools in the UK and abroad.
